What is The Babysitter About? 

On the hottest day of the year, Caroline Harvey is found dead in Suffolk. Her body is left draped over a cot – but the baby she was looking after is missing. 

Hundreds of miles away, Siobhan Dillon is on a luxurious family holiday in France when her husband, Callum, is arrested by French police on suspicion of murder.

As Siobhan’s perfect family is torn apart by the media in the nation’s frantic search for the missing baby, she desperately tries to piece together how Callum knew Caroline.

What happened that night? Was Caroline as innocent as she seemed – or was she hiding a secret of her own?

What I liked about The Babysitter? 

This was a really interesting domestic thriller. I really enjoyed the writing style, I thought it was very engaging and it kept me wanting to read till the end to find out what happened. It definitely had me hooked.  

I particularly liked the setting of this book. Given that it partly takes place on holiday in France and the events in the book occur on the hottest day of the year, during a heat wave, I think this would be the perfect domestic thriller to enjoy while relaxing on a summer holiday.

If you like domestic thrillers, I think you'll really enjoy this one. I did see the ending coming, but that did not annoy me at all, but if you are new to domestic thrillers I don't think you'll be able to guess. I highly recommend this really well written domestic thriller.

Who did I recommend The Babysitter to?

I recommend The Babysitter to everyone. I think this is a perfect domestic thriller for people who are new to the genre. 

I would add some trigger warnings for abortion, child abduction and murder. If you are going to be affected by these issues, than maybe this book is not for you.
